The Importance of Measurement and Guidance
The study identified two key domains associated with successful quality improvement: Measurement and Guidance, and Professional Environment. These domains align with the principles of continual improvement theory and emphasize the importance of structured guidance and effective measurement methods.
- Measurement and Guidance: Successful projects often have access to good guidance and help with measurement. This involves having someone on the team who enjoys working with data and can utilize simple measurement methods like Statistical Process Control (SPC) to track progress.
- Professional Environment: A supportive professional environment that encourages patient-focused aims is crucial. This involves organizing improvement efforts effectively despite limited resources, such as time and personnel.
Practical Steps for Practitioners
To implement these findings in your practice, consider the following steps:
- Engage Experts: Collaborate with subject matter experts who can provide knowledge of best practices. Their insights can help align your improvement efforts with proven strategies.
- Embrace Measurement Tools: Use simple measurement tools like control charts to monitor variations in practice. This helps maintain motivation by clearly communicating progress to your team.
- Create a Supportive Environment: Foster a culture that values patient-centered goals. Encourage interprofessional collaboration by emphasizing common interests in patient welfare.
- Seek Guidance: Work with improvement knowledge experts who can offer guidance on measurement techniques. Their support can help you navigate challenges and optimize your improvement efforts.
